IP67 Information
The Cisco Wireless IP Phone 8821 and 8821-EX are tested under controlled laboratory conditions with a
rating of IP67 under IEC standard 60529. Ingress Protection 67 (IP67) level protection indicates dust-tight
equipment that is protected against water. Splash, water, and dust resistance are not permanent conditions,
and resistance might decrease as a result of normal wear. Users are expected to take care of the phone and
should not deliberately expose the device to a hostile environment of dust, splash, or water immersion.
To prevent device damage:
Don't bathe or swim with the phone.
Don't expose phone to pressurized water or high velocity water, such as when showering, cleaning, or
hand washing.
Don't use the phone in a sauna or steam room.
Don't intentionally submerge phone in water.
Don't operate the phone outside the suggested temperature ranges or in extremely humid, hot, or cold
conditions.
Don't store phones, batteries, and accessories outside the suggested temperature ranges or in extremely
humid, hot, or cold conditions.
Don't drop the phone or subject it to other impacts.
Don't disassemble the phone; don't remove any screws.
Don't use harsh cleaning agents like bleach and more to clean phone exterior
Don't use a broken battery door or a battery door with a broken seal.
Minimize the exposure of your phone to soap, detergent, acids or acidic foods, and any liquids; for example,
salt water, soapy water, pool water, perfume, insect repellent, lotions, sun screen, oil, adhesive remover, hair
dye, soft drinks, and solvents. For more information, see Care of Your Phone, on page 14.
